To obtain an initial license to practice architecture in Louisiana, an applicant shall present satisfactory evidence to the board of practical experience of training or experience in the field of architecture.  The experience shall be demonstrated only by one of the following:

(1)  Satisfactory completion of the training requirements delineated by the National Council of Architectural Registration Boards in the Intern Development Program.

(2)  A certificate record certified by the National Council of Architectural Registration Boards that the applicant is currently registered to practice architecture in another state.
